A Journey of Conservation, Empowerment, and Cultural Preservation265
With its sprawling landscapes, vibrant cities, and rich cultural heritage, China has emerged as a global tourism hotspot. However, the rapid growth of the industry has also raised concerns about its environmental and socio-economic impact. Recognizing the importance of sustainable development, China has embarked on a journey to promote tourism in a way that protects its natural resources, empowers local communities, and preserves its cultural legacy.
Environmental Conservation
China is home to some of the world's most diverse ecosystems, including pristine forests, majestic mountains, and stunning coastlines. Sustainable tourism practices aim to minimize the industry's footprint on these fragile environments. This includes reducing carbon emissions by promoting low-impact transportation options, protecting wildlife by establishing national parks and reserves, and adopting responsible waste management practices.
Socio-Economic Empowerment
Tourism has the potential to create significant economic opportunities for local communities. Sustainable tourism emphasizes community engagement, ensuring that the benefits of tourism are shared equitably. This involves involving local businesses in tourism operations, promoting traditional crafts and products, and providing employment and training opportunities for residents.
Cultural Preservation
China's diverse cultures and traditions are a major draw for tourists. Sustainable tourism recognizes the importance of preserving and safeguarding these cultural assets. This includes protecting historical sites and monuments, supporting local festivals and events, and promoting cultural exchange between visitors and local communities.
Key Initiatives and Best Practices
China has implemented several key initiatives to promote sustainable tourism. These include:- Establishing the "Green Tourism" program, which certifies tourism businesses that meet environmental and social standards.
- Developing sustainable tourism guidelines for protected areas, ensuring that tourism activities do not harm sensitive ecosystems.
- Promoting ecotourism in rural areas, where tourism can contribute to economic development while protecting the environment.
- Supporting community-based tourism projects, empowering local communities to create and manage tourism experiences.
Best practices adopted by sustainable tourism operators in China include:- Using renewable energy sources and energy-efficient technologies in hotels and transportation.
- Employing local staff and sourcing products from local businesses.
- Respecting and promoting local customs and traditions.
- Providing educational programs for tourists on responsible tourism practices.
Challenges and Opportunities
While significant progress has been made, sustainable tourism in China faces several challenges. These include:- Managing mass tourism in popular destinations.
- Balancing tourism development with environmental protection.
- Ensuring that tourism benefits are distributed equitably throughout local communities.
Despite these challenges, sustainable tourism presents a unique opportunity for China to preserve its natural and cultural heritage while creating sustainable economic growth. By working together, stakeholders in government, the tourism industry, and local communities can ensure that tourism becomes a force for good for generations to come.
Conclusion
Sustainable tourism is essential for the long-term health and prosperity of China's tourism industry. By embracing environmentally friendly practices, empowering local communities, preserving cultural heritage, and addressing challenges head-on, China can create a tourism experience that is both rewarding for visitors and sustainable for the nation.
